Although massage therapy is mostly protected, deep tissue massage makes use of very agency pressure and may not be secure for everybody. Anyone with osteoporosis or cancer that’s unfold to the bones should keep away from deep tissue massage as the agency strain used might cause a fracture. You should also hold off on deep tissue massages if you’re pregnant.

It's important to acknowledge the function of muscles and their attachments across the joints. Muscle tension can often decrease as soon as joint movement is restored, but many times the spasm will proceed to be current. In such cases, muscle tension must be addressed or the joint dysfunction could return. The purpose of soft tissue mobilization (STM) is to interrupt up inelastic or fibrous muscle tissue (called 'myofascial adhesions') corresponding to scar tissue from a again damage, transfer tissue fluids, and calm down muscle tension.

Extended periods of sitting or standing often lead to postural imbalances and muscular pressure. Deep tissue massage could be an invaluable instrument in addressing these issues. By concentrating on the deep layers of muscles and connective tissues involved in postural help, this technique helps launch tension and realign the body, leading to improved posture and reduced pressure on muscles and joints. Over time, regular deep tissue massage sessions can support in correcting postural imbalances and stopping future discomfort.
